Output 706785330dd824046061c9f58864edb1bcc1991fe031c9a7cee429dabd618b75:1

value
407870354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 901d525e01d7e7d04e5fd66d9dadc9adddb4673b OP_EQUAL
address
MM3AfN6Ja12hU2bGTftXhTAkC1y3S9P4yr
transaction
706785330dd824046061c9f58864edb1bcc1991fe031c9a7cee429dabd618b75
spent
true